Crenshaw Decries United Airlines for 'Assault' Incident

Texas Rep. Dan Crenshaw (R) has responded to United Airlines regarding an incident that took place with his wife, his mother-in-law, and his dog. Sharing his story on social media, Rep. Crenshaw discussed the incident involving an “unhinged United agent” and the Vice President of Operations.

Rep. Crenshaw took to social media to share a video, describing the incident and sharing footage of it with his followers. The footage was provided by airport security as Phillip Griffith, the Vice President of Operations, is accused of not allowing Rep. Crenshaw to have the footage.

In the incident, Rep. Crenshaw’s family was turned away from flying with United because of Joey, their dog. Subsequently, Rep. Crenshaw’s wife wanted to book a flight with Southwest, but an “unhinged United agent” attempted “to get the dog, photograph him, and report my wife, so they can never fly again.”

Calling the incident “completely unhinged,” Rep. Crenshaw pursued answers with Griffith, but Rep. Crenshaw showed that he was met with hostility.

Given that Texas is a one-party consent state, the Texas Republican recorded the conversation between himself and Griffith, arguing that Griffith was hostile towards him as well as threatening.

In the conversation, Griffith is allegedly heard saying “I deal with people like you and your wife and customers like you every single day. Let’s go.” Rep. Crenshaw expresses that he wanted answers but for Griffith “it’s combat.”

Griffith accuses Rep. Crenshaw’s wife of being “handsy,” adding that “she was agitated from the very start.” However, upon both Griffth and Rep. Crenshaw viewing the footage, Rep. Crenshaw affirmed that that wasn’t the case.

Both had a heated exchange regarding the incident, and Crenshaw warns that “if United is willing to do this to a Congressman and his family, imagine what they’re willing to do to you.”
